What is the current population of Harvard?

Based on the latest 2022 data from the US census, the current population of Harvard is 939. Harvard, Nebraska is the 10,485th largest city in the US.

What was the peak population of Harvard?

The peak population of Harvard was in 2010, when its population was 1,013. In 2010, Harvard was the 10,252nd largest city in the US; now its fallen to the 10,485th largest city in the US. Harvard is currently 7.3% smaller than it was in 2010.

How quickly is Harvard shrinking?

Harvard has shrunk 5.6% since the year 2000. Harvard, Nebraska's growth is about average. 57% of similarly sized cities are growing faster since 2000.

What is the voting age population of Harvard, Nebraska?

The total voting age population of Harvard, Nebraska, meaning US citizens 18 or older, is 777. The voting age population is 49.3% male and 50.7% female.

What percentage of Harvard, Nebraska residents are senior citizens?

According to the latest census statistics, 23.0% of the residents of Harvard are 65 or older.

What are the racial demographics of Harvard, Nebraska?

The racial demographics of Harvard are 96.5% White, 1.9% Other, 1.2% Two or more races and 0.4% Black. Additionally, 24.5% of the population identifies as Hispanic.

What percentage of Harvard, Nebraska residents are below the poverty line?

In Harvard, 21.7% of residents have an income below the poverty line, and the child poverty rate is 42.0%. On a per-household basis, 15.7% of families are below the poverty line in Harvard.

What percentage of Harvard, Nebraska residents are in the labor force?

Among those aged 16 and older, 56.6% of Harvard residents are in the labor force.

What are the education levels among Harvard, Nebraska residents?

Among the adult population 25 years old and over, 85.1% of Harvard residents have at least a high school degree or equivalent, 17.4% have a bachelor's degree and 4.5% have a graduate or professional degree.

What percentage of Harvard, Nebraska residents speak a non-English language at home?

Among Harvard residents aged 5 and older, 19.6% of them speak a non-English language at home. Broken down by language: 19.6% of residents speak Spanish at home, 0.0% speak an Indo-European language, and 0.0% speak an Asian language.

What is the unemployment rate in Harvard, Nebraska?

The unemployment rate in Harvard is 5.4%, which is calculated among residents aged 16 or older who are in the labor force.

What percentage of Harvard, Nebraska residents work for the government?

In Harvard, 16.5% of the residents in the non-military labor force are employed by the local, state and federal government.

What is the median income in Harvard, Nebraska?

The median household income in Harvard is $58,750.

What percentage of housing units are owner-occupied in Harvard, Nebraska?

In Harvard, 70.5% of housing units are occupied by their owners.

What percentage of housing units are rented in Harvard, Nebraska?

Renters occupy 29.5% of housing units in Harvard.

What percentage of Harvard, Nebraska housing units were built before 1940?

Of all the housing units in Harvard, 35.1% of them were build before 1940.

What percentage of Harvard, Nebraska housing units were built after 2000?

In Harvard, 1.9% of the total housing units were built after the year 2000.

What is the median monthly rent in Harvard, Nebraska?

The median gross monthly rent payment for renters in Harvard is $604.

What percentage of households in Harvard, Nebraska have broadband internet?

In Harvard, 74.2% of households have an active broadband internet connection.
